Abstract:Copper alloys used in connectors rely significantly on stress relaxation resistance as a key property. In this study, a heavily deformed Cu-Cr-Ag-Si alloy underwent aging at varying temperatures, with a subsequent analysis of its mechanical properties and microstructure, with a particular emphasis on understanding the mechanism of improving stress relaxation resistance.
